Job Description

Senior Research Analyst role in Dublin, Ireland, for a leading global financial services firm, requiring 5+ years of experience in an Analyst role, strong financial modelling and communication skills.

Cantor Fitzgerald Ireland is a leading global financial services firm, specialising in equities, investment banking, real estate, fixed income and currencies. We provide a full suite of investment services, primarily wealth management, fund management, debt capital markets and corporate finance.

The successful candidate will contribute to regular investment commentaries and publications, building and maintaining financial models on equities under coverage, and formulating and updating investment ideas for both trading and long-term portfolio clients.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Producing regular insightful investment commentary and research on specific agreed equities for distribution to the firm's Private Wealth client base via traditional and social media channels.
  • Building and maintaining financial models on equities under coverage.
  • Formulating and updating investment ideas for both trading and long-term portfolio clients.
  • Actively participating in the analysis and monitoring of discretionary portfolios and contributing to the firm's investment committee meetings.
  • Contributing to the "house view" on the outlook for main asset classes.
  • Addressing portfolio management/sales desk queries in a timely and efficient manner.
  • Contributing to the production of cross-asset thematic research and ad-hoc projects as required.
  • Providing support and guidance to more junior members of staff.

Key Qualifications:

  • 5+ years' experience in an Analyst role on the sell-side and/or buy-side.
  • A graduate qualification in a Finance/numerical discipline and/or qualified CFA or ACA.
  • A passion for financial markets and track record of making successful investment recommendations.
  • Strong financial modelling, valuation and analysis skills.
  • Strong communication and presentation skills; both oral and written.
  • A confident and affable team player who thrives working in a fast-paced environment.
  • Strong information technology skills with a high level of proficiency in Word, Excel and PowerPoint, Bloomberg and Factset.
